MIREYA’S POV

I didn’t remember the exact moment everything went wrong.

For a long time, all I had were disjointed fragments—sensations that didn’t quite connect, like scattered story pieces I was left to collect and piece together myself.

The smell of sun-warmed dust.

Laughter—mine, I think.

My sister’s voice, calling after me with annoyance and fondness intertwined: “Don’t go too far.”

I had gone anyway.

It was supposed to be a short trip. A simple errand just beyond the boundary of familiar territory, the kind that didn’t require a second thought.

I remembered the sky being clear that day, the kind of blue that made everything feel endless, open, safe.

I remembered thinking I’d be back before sunset.

The next memory came like a rupture.

Rough hands.

Too many.

The world tilted as something slammed into the back of my head. The sound hadn’t even registered properly before the ground was gone beneath me, and darkness followed.

When I woke, it was to pain.
